MARKETABLE SECURITIES | MARKETABLE SECURITIES Eversource’s marketable securities include the CYAPC and YAEC legally restricted trusts that each hold equity and available-for-sale debt securities to fund the spent nuclear fuel removal obligations of their nuclear fuel storage facilities. Equity and available-for-sale debt marketable securities are recorded at fair value. CYAPC and YAEC’s spent nuclear fuel trusts are restricted and are classified in long-term Marketable Securities on the balance sheets. Eversource’s water business also holds a trust. Securities held in this trust as of June 30, 2025 and December 31, 2024 of $4.2 million and $4.1 million, respectively, were reclassified to Assets Held for Sale on the Eversource balance sheets. Equity Securities: Eversource's equity securities include CYAPC's and YAEC's marketable securities held in spent nuclear fuel trusts, which had fair values of $159.8 million and $163.1 million as of June 30, 2025 and December 31, 2024, respectively. Unrealized gains and losses for these spent nuclear fuel trusts are subject to regulatory accounting treatment and are recorded in Marketable Securities with the corresponding offset to long-term liabilities on the balance sheets, with no impact on the statements of income. Realized Gains and Losses: Realized gains and losses are offset in long-term liabilities for CYAPC and YAEC and are recorded in Other Income, Net for Eversource's benefit trusts. Eversource utilizes the average cost basis method for the CYAPC and YAEC spent nuclear fuel trusts. U.S. government issued debt securities are valued using market approaches that incorporate transactions for the same or similar bonds and adjustments for yields and maturity dates. Corporate debt securities are valued using a market approach, utilizing recent trades of the same or similar instruments and also incorporating yield curves, credit spreads and specific bond terms and conditions. Asset-backed debt securities include collateralized mortgage obligations, commercial mortgage backed securities, and securities collateralized by auto loans, credit card loans or receivables. Asset-backed debt securities are valued using recent trades of similar instruments, prepayment assumptions, yield curves, issuance and maturity dates, and tranche information. Municipal bonds are valued using a market approach that incorporates reported trades and benchmark yields. Other fixed income securities are valued using pricing models, quoted prices of securities with similar characteristics, and discounted cash flows.
